Originally premiering January 4th, 2021, "Homicide Hunter: American Detective" stars Joe Kenda. The series runs 5 season(s), and has a score of 77 (out of 100) on TMDB, which assembled reviews from 7 respected people.
What, so now you want to know what the TV show is about? Here’s the plot: "Joe Kenda trades in his own case files to bring viewers astounding investigations from across the country, with each episode featuring a different homicide detective whose tireless efforts helped put a killer behind bars and bring justice for the victim."
